An established industry player is seeking a Planner to join their dynamic Natural Resources team. In this role, you will support exciting clean energy projects, focusing on developing work breakdown structures, monitoring progress, and conducting critical path assessments. The company prides itself on its innovative approach and commitment to delivering exceptional outcomes for clients. You will collaborate with a diverse team, utilizing tools such as Oracle Primavera and MS Project to drive project success. Our Natural Resources team spans Clean Energy (wind, solar, hydrogen, hydroelectric, and Nuclear), Decarbonisation, Mining, and Oil & Gas.
